You can't spot reduce.
Moderate exercise is good for you. Any exercise is good for you. The best exercise is exercise you do.
Good foods to eat are foods you like, combined into a diet that gives you all the nutrition you need every day, and not too many calories over time.
The maximum rate for weightloss is 1% of your bodyweight per week. You qualify for this if you're morbidly obese, set a good calorie target, and stick to it like glue. The last ten pounds is such a vague concept, and will come off so slowly and make so little difference, and gradually transition into maintenance, that a timeframe for them is almost impossible, and quite unnecessary, to set.0
